## Second-Source Search: Valve Assemblies (Managers Only)

Quick update for the board: our sole supplier, Kerrivale Castings, has been wobbly on lead times all quarter, so we've kicked off a second-source search. Three candidates shortlisted — Bramholt Metals looks strongest on price, Ostwick Precision on quality. Marta Linde is running site visits next month. Full scoring matrix to follow. The sensitive bit on where this is heading is below.

management briefing: Project Zorix slips by six weeks because of the audit delay.

## Support: Per-Tenant Rate Quotas

Each tenant on Quillgate gets a default quota of 500 requests/min. Overrides live in the tenant config, not the gateway. Check the quota dashboard before escalating — most "throttling bugs" are exhausted quotas.

Do not raise quotas without approval from the platform lead. Temporary bumps expire after 72 hours automatically.

For quota override requests or disputes, contact the platform team at the address below.

escalation mailbox, tadug-bagag: gileth@nelvroforge.corp

## Support

The Brindlewick gateway samples logs at 5% by default because the service is extremely chatty. Plugin authors can request a higher sampling rate for a specific plugin namespace, but rates above 25% need sign-off from the platform team. Before asking, check that your plugin isn't logging per-request payloads — that's the usual culprit and will get your request declined. For sampling-rate changes, suspected dropped log lines, or questions about the sampler config schema, write to the address below.

billing contact of fajog-fafop = fraox.istdor@nelvrosys.corp

## Building Access — Spares Room (Hullbrook Annex)

Contractors: the spare hardware room is down the east corridor on the ground floor, third door on the left. Sign in at the front desk first and grab a visitor lanyard. Anything you take out, jot it in the blue logbook — yes, even the little stuff. The door self-locks, so don't wedge it. To get in, punch in the code below.

staff pass of hagug-taguf = bdg-HJ-9